Taro Logo

Sr. UI Engineer

Global leader in GIS (Geographic Information System) software and location intelligence technology.
$97,344 - $166,608
Frontend
Staff Software Engineer
Remote
5,000+ Employees
5+ years of experience
Enterprise SaaS

Description For Sr. UI Engineer

Calcite is a design system and developer platform used by product teams and Esri's external partners to craft engaging and consistent user experiences across web mapping applications. As a Principal UI Engineer, you'll be responsible for driving UI component consistency between Figma and coded components while ensuring accessibility compliance. You'll work closely with product teams to expand Calcite foundations based on common needs, manage design tokens, and create interactive prototypes for new components.

The role involves implementing Calcite components, contributing to documentation, and helping expand Calcite beyond web components to support native mobile technology. You'll foster education and best practices between Design and Engineering communities, maintain documentation, and participate in design systems conferences.

Key responsibilities include:

  • Driving UI component consistency and accessibility compliance
  • Managing design tokens and Figma integration
  • Creating interactive prototypes for new components
  • Implementing components based on design specifications
  • Contributing to documentation and usage guidelines
  • Expanding Calcite to support native mobile technology
  • Fostering education and best practices

The ideal candidate brings 5+ years of experience delivering web and mobile products, expert knowledge of HTML/CSS/JavaScript, and a proven record in building or managing design systems. You should be passionate about continuous improvement and have excellent communication skills.

Benefits include comprehensive health coverage (medical, dental, vision), life insurance, 401(k) and profit-sharing programs, generous vacation leave, and opportunities for professional growth. Base salary ranges from $97,344 to $166,608 USD.

Last updated 15 hours ago

Responsibilities For Sr. UI Engineer

  • Drive UI component consistency between Figma and coded components
  • Increase company adoption of Calcite foundations/shared styles
  • Own documentation for Calcite design tokens
  • Create interactive prototypes for new Calcite components
  • Implement Calcite components based on design specifications
  • Contribute to component documentation
  • Help expand Calcite beyond supporting web components
  • Foster education and best practices between Esri Design and Engineering communities
  • Maintain Confluence documentation
  • Help drive component requirements into actionable design and engineering tasks
  • Participate in design systems conferences

Requirements For Sr. UI Engineer

JavaScript
TypeScript
React
  • 5+ years of experience delivering products on web and mobile
  • Expert level knowledge of HTML, CSS, JavaScript
  • Proven record of building or/and managing design systems
  • Expertise in building a mobile-first responsive layout using CSS
  • Experience contributing to open-source projects
  • Excellent knowledge of GitHub and ZenHub
  • Practical knowledge of accessibility and internationalization/localization guidelines
  • Familiarity with custom component APIs, libraries and toolchains (e.g., Stencil)
  • Practical knowledge of application frameworks (such as Angular, Ember, React, Vue)
  • Hands-on experience with automated testing (such as Jest, Jasmine, Testing Library)
  • Excellent written and verbal communication skills

Benefits For Sr. UI Engineer

Medical Insurance
Dental Insurance
Vision Insurance
401k
  • Medical Insurance
  • Dental Insurance
  • Vision Insurance
  • Life Insurance
  • 401k
  • Profit Sharing
  • Vacation Leave
  • Professional Development

Interested in this job?

Jobs Related To Esri Sr. UI Engineer